3. From Rio: Búzios with Boat Tour and Lunch
Your full-day adventure begins with pickup from Rio de Janeiro then heads to Armação dos Búzios, a former fishing village located on a north coast peninsular. Arrive in Búzios and board a traditional-style schooner boat for a ride around the region’s most picturesque beaches. Highlights include João Fernandes Beach, Ilha Feia (Ugly Island), and Praia da Tartaruga (Turtle Beach), with stops for diving and snorkeling along the way.
After the boat trip, stroll along the vibrant Orla Bardot where you can find the statue of Brigitte Bardot, a renowned French actress who in 1964 escaped the paparazzi and went on vacation in the city. Once you’ve worked up a bit of an appetite, dine on a delicious lunch at a local restaurant to restore your energy for the rest of the day.
Next, enjoy free time to explore the colorful downtown of Búzios at your own leisure. Visit the most famous street in Búzios, Rua das Pedras, and peruse its shops, bars, and restaurants that are bursting with authentic charm. As you wander, soak up the charismatic atmosphere of this former fishing village that has adopted tourism as one of its main activities, becoming one of the most visited cities in Brazil. At the end of an unforgettable day, sit back and relax on the return journey to Rio de Janeiro.
